Transport buyers usually lack a complete overview of all transport movements on their behalf. To initiate effective decarbonization measures, emission transparency and data reliability is key. Yet, the collection, calculation, harmonization, and allocation of transport emissions to individual transports or goods is extremely challenging.
shipzero provides all key aspects to the solution:

Carriers face different challenges when it comes to determining transportation emissions. The application of the correct methodology, the integration of different data sources in mixed, or multi-modal fleets, the data acquisition from subcontractors, as well as the time-consuming reporting for each individual customer.
shipzero offers a convinient way to handle this:

Why we need to act on freight emissions

64% of emissions from freight transport
must be reduced by 2050 to stay below 1.5°C.
At the same time, global freight volume is projected to increase by 76%.
The responsible transport buyers lack control over emissions caused by their logistics partners
